景观生态学的学科前沿与发展战略

摘    要:根据美国景观生态学2001年年会关于景观生态学的关键议题和研究领域特别专题的讨论,综合16位国际知名专家所发表的关于深化理论、整合协调和方法改进等方面的意见,深入论述了景观生态学的6项关键议题和10个优先研究领域。包括通过景观镶嵌体的生态流,土地利用和土地覆被变化的过程、机制,非线性动态和景观复杂性,尺度转换方法论的发展,景观指标与生态过程,人类活动与景观生态,景观格局的优化,景观保育与可持续性,资料获取与准确性评价。并对构建中国景观生态学的理论框架提出了初步的想法,即发展以格局——过程关系为中心的生态空间理论,以人类活动有序化为中心的景观生态建设理论,以发挥景观多重价值为中心的景观规划理论。

Forefronts and future strategies of landscape ecology

Abstract:According to the discussion on key issues and the scopes of landscape ecology during the 16 th IALE-US annual conference in 2001, 6 key issues and 10 leading topics were explained, which synthesized the opinions on theory and methodology of 16 internationally famed landscape ecologists. The 6 key issues dealt with: (1) interdisciplinarity or transdisciplinarity, with researchers from different fields, planners, managers, social scientists and decision makers working closely together on ecological issues at the scale of landscape; (2) integration between basic research and applications, following the reciprocal, that research guides for applications and applications give feedback to research; (3) conceptual and theoretical developments, to incorporate the rapidly developing science of complexity (such as nonlinear dynamics, hierarchy, and self organization); (4) education and training for students and professionals with different interests and backgrounds; (5) international scholarly communication and collaborations, through regional and international conferences, scholar exchanges and cooperative projects; and (6) a reach out and communication with the public and with decision makers, supported by information technology and Internet. ;The top 10 topics included: (1) Ecological flow in land mosaics, including materials (organisms), energy and information flow across landscape mosaics; (2) Consequences, processes and scenarios of landuse/landcover change, in combination with economic geography and resource-economy; (3) non-linear dynamics and landscape complexity, with methods and concepts like self-organization, complex adaptive systems, nonlinear dynamics, phase transition, and metastability; (4) scaling, up or down across heterogeneous landscapes; (5) development of methodology, from spatial sampling, pseudo repetition and auto-correlation to ecological modeling; (6) the relationship between landscape metrics and ecological processes; (7) integration of human activity and landscape ecology, which is increasingly prominent theoretically and practically; (8) optimization of landscape pattern, incorporated in land management and planning; (9) landscape conservation and sustainability, focusing on biodiversity and endangered landscapes; and (10) data sources and accuracy evaluation for the broad-scale patterns and processes involved in landscape ecological research. The authors also expressed preliminary ideas on the establishment of a theoretical frame for landscape ecology in China, covering: (1) the theory of spatial ecology focusing on the relationship between pattern and processes, (2) the theory of landscape construction focusing on ordered human activity, and (3) the theory of landscape planning focusing on the multi-value character of landscapes.
